1. Enhanced Efficiency and Productivity

One of the major benefits of an automated nickel plating line is the significant boost in efficiency and productivity. Automating the plating process reduces manual labor, which, according to industry expert and influencer David White, leads to "faster turnaround times and higher output." Machines can continuously operate, allowing businesses to meet increasing demand without compromising on quality.

2. Improved Product Quality

Automated systems are equipped with advanced technologies, which enhance the consistency and quality of the nickel plating process. Influencer Jennifer Lee emphasizes that "automation leads to precision that is hard to achieve manually." This precision ensures that every item receives an even coating, reducing the risk of defects and increasing customer satisfaction.

3. Cost Savings Over Time

The initial investment in an automated nickel plating line may be significant, but the long-term savings are undeniable. According to financial analyst Michael Green, companies can "cut operational costs by up to 30% over the lifespan of the equipment." Savings stem from lower labor costs, reduced waste, and minimized rework due to improved quality.
